Web3 Authentication

Authenticate your users, verify their on-chain identity, and build powerful user-friendly Web3 applications. Our Authentication API is compatible with all major blockchains and wallet solutions.

One Solution - All Chains

Use the Moralis Authentication API to authenticate users across all major EVM, Solana, and Aptos chains. No need for multiple solutions for different networks.
Binance
Polygon
Avalanche
Solana
Fantom
Cronos
Arbitrum
Testnet

Compatible With All Major Wallets

Moralis Authentication is compatible with leading wallet providers; including MetaMask, RainbowKit, WalletConnect, Magic.link, Phantom Wallet and more.

Use Cases

Build Token-Gated Applications

Combine Moralis Authentication with our powerful data APIs to reward your users and communities. Create exclusive services or hidden content that’s only accessible for token or NFT holders.
Build Token-Gated Applications
Sign In With Web3

Sign In With Web3

Use the Moralis Authentication API to let your users log in to your website or application using their Web3 wallet instead of a username and password.

Guides

Check out our tutorials and guides and see how to integrate Web3 authentication into your application. > Tutorials > API Reference